[发明专利]路由探测方法和装置在审
申请号: | 201710599002.0 | 申请日: | 2017-07-21 |
公开(公告)号: | CN107547376A | 公开(公告)日: | 2018-01-05 |
发明(设计)人: | 郭威;王伟 | 申请(专利权)人: | 新华三技术有限公司 |
主分类号: | H04L12/711 | 分类号: | H04L12/711;H04L12/749;H04L12/26;H04L29/12 |
代理公司: | 北京林达刘知识产权代理事务所(普通合伙)11277 | 代理人: | 刘新宇 |
地址: | 310052 浙*** | 国省代码: | 浙江;33 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 路由 探测 方法 装置 | ||
1.一种路由探测方法,其特征在于,所述方法应用于轻量级双协议栈网络中的基本桥接宽带B4设备,所述轻量级双协议栈网络还包括第一主机、第二主机、第一网络地址转换路由器AFTR、第二AFTR,其中,从第一主机到所述第二主机的报文转发路径包括第一隧道和第二隧道,所述第一隧道为所述B4设备与所述第一AFTR之间的隧道,所述第二隧道为所述B4设备与所述第二AFTR之间的隧道;
所述方法包括:
向所述第一AFTR发送路由探测指示,所述路由探测指示用于使所述第一AFTR对第二主机进行互联网控制报文协议ICMP探测;
若接收到来自于所述第一AFTR的所述第二主机的ICMP不可达信息,则将所述第一主机到所述第二主机的报文转发路径从所述第一隧道切换到所述第二隧道;
在使用所述第二隧道作为所述第一主机到所述第二主机的报文转发路径的情况下,若接收来自于所述第一AFTR的所述第二主机的ICMP可达信息,将所述第一主机到所述第二主机的报文转发路径从所述第二隧道回切到所述第一隧道,其中,所述ICMP可达信息表示所述第一AFTR与所述第二主机之间的路由正常。
2.根据权利要求1所述的方法,其特征在于,向所述第一AFTR发送路由探测指示,包括:
间隔第一设定周期,根据所述B4设备向所述第一AFTR发送的第一数据报文构造探测报文,所述探测报文包括所述第一数据报文中的IPv4头和IPv6头,并且所述探测报文还包括ICMP头,所述ICMP头为所述路由探测指示;
向所述第一AFTR发送所述探测报文。
3.根据权利要求1所述的方法,其特征在于,向所述第一AFTR发送路由探测指示,包括:
间隔第二设定周期,在所述B4设备向所述第一AFTR发送的第一数据报文中加入ICMP探测标识,所述ICMP探测标识为所述路由探测指示;所述ICMP探测标识用于使所述第一AFTR向所述第二主机发送第二数据报文以对所述第二主机进行ICMP探测;
向所述第一AFTR发送包括所述ICMP探测标识的所述第一数据报文。
4.一种路由探测方法,其特征在于,所述方法应用于轻量级双协议栈网络中的第一网络地址转换路由器AFTR,所述轻量级双协议栈网络还包括第一主机、第二主机、基本桥接宽带B4设备、第二AFTR,其中,从第一主机到所述第二主机的报文转发路径包括第一隧道和第二隧道,所述第一隧道为所述B4设备与所述第一AFTR之间的隧道,所述第二隧道为所述B4设备与所述第二AFTR之间的隧道;
所述方法包括:
根据接收到的来自于所述B4设备的路由探测指示,对第二主机进行互联网控制报文协议ICMP探测;
若探测到所述第二主机不可达,则向所述B4设备发送所述第二主机的ICMP不可达信息;所述ICMP不可达信息用于通知所述B4设备从所述第一AFTR到所述第二主机的路由不通,以使所述B4设备将第一主机到所述第二主机的报文转发路径从第一隧道切换到第二隧道;
在B4设备使用所述第二隧道作为所述第一主机到所述第二主机的报文转发路径的情况下,若对第二主机进行ICMP探测后探测到所述第一AFTR与所述第二主机之间的路由正常,则向所述B4设备发送所述第二主机的ICMP可达信息,以使B4设备将所述第一主机到所述第二主机的报文转发路径从所述第二隧道回切到所述第一隧道。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于新华三技术有限公司,未经新华三技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201710599002.0/1.html,转载请声明来源钻瓜专利网。